Asymmetric Investing: The High- Upside Approach

Asymmetric positioning involves identifying opportunities where the downside is capped and the potential is substantial . It's a method that focuses on maximizing profits by obtaining advantage of scenarios with a advantageous risk-reward balance . This mindset isn't about predicting success, but about optimizing the odds by carefully assessing and managing potential consequences.
